summaryrefslogtreecommitdiff
path: root/gitlog.py
diff options
context:
space:
mode:
Diffstat (limited to 'gitlog.py')
-rw-r--r--gitlog.py5
1 files changed, 3 insertions, 2 deletions
diff --git a/gitlog.py b/gitlog.py
index 90975ef..8b8d523 100644
--- a/gitlog.py
+++ b/gitlog.py
@@ -196,8 +196,9 @@ def grabpatch(input):
while state != S_DONE:
line = getline(input)
if line is None:
- if state != S_TAGS:
- print 'Ran out of patch'
+ if state != S_NUMSTAT:
+ print 'Ran out of patch', state
+ return None
return p
state = grabbers[state](p, line, input)
return p